1 definition by KateIndeed

Acronyms that stand for 'cherry motha fuckin' limeade.' Cherry Limeade is a popular Sonic drink, but if you love it so much that you have it as a nickname, people often shorten it to CMFL online - it's a lot easier to type out. Originally started in the small town of Exeter by Cherry Motha Fuckin' Limeade and Blue Fuckin' Coconut. And remember, when you order - cherry limeade, EASY ON THE ICE!
Dude, did you see that frosty CMFL?
I know, man, I'm going to Sonic to get me one during lunch!
Pick me up a BFC while you're there, yeah?
by KateIndeed May 19, 2008
Get the CMFL mug.